Farming With Island Sanctuary

During the initial tutorial of the island you will unlock the ability togrow a selection of crops using your farm and, over time, upgrade yourfarm to be bigger, better and automated.

The farm is important due to it providing both the only method to improvethe mood of your animals and having certain materials used in your workshop.

Farming Basics

To interact with the farm you need to change your index the mode tosow and from there you can select the seed you would like to grow. After thatsimply select the bed of dirt you would like to plant the seed in and it willgrow over the next 48 hours real time. All crops take 48 hours to grow.

You can water your plant using watering mode by again selecting the bedof dirt. If you ever need to change your crop while it is still growingthe cull mode will allow you to do that. The gathering mode is then requiredto actually gather the items when grown. Items can be then crafted with in theworkshop, turned into feed or sold for Seafarer's Cowries.

Your beds can be watered every six hours and will be automatically wateredif it is raining on your island while you are on your island. There are four statusesto know your crops current water level as shown below. These can be found byspeaking to the Produce Producer mammet outside the farm by accessingthe cropland management menu.

It will take 36 hours for a plant to become fully dry and at that point theyare unable to grow, hindering your progress. There are two ways to avoid thiseither simply water once a day or use the automation systems at the final upgrade.

You can also check on the growth of your plant using this menu, the plantalso has four statuses going from sprout to produce to know when they are readyto be harvested. The plants will also sparkle when they can be harvested.

You will yield five crops per seed when you gather from a fully grown plantgiving you a total of 100 crops at max rank every two days which is more thanenough for food and crafts.

3.

How To Upgrade Your Farm, Requirements and Costs

Your farm needs two things to upgrade, Seafarer's Cowries and cabin rank. Seafarer's Cowries comefrom mainly your workshop and you can increase the cabin rank over time as yourank up your island.

As stated, the final upgrade actually gives you two garden beds not just onefurther increasing your yield. You will also unlock a seed shop which iswhere most seeds can be purchased via Seafarer's Cowries.

To craft the tools you need the following:

  • Island Palm Log x 6
  • Island Copper Ore x 6
  • Island Tin Sand x 6
  • Island Hemp x 6

By the time you hit rank 7 you may have an excess of those items already.These tools will then allow you to automate the gardening.

Crop Automation

Once you have crafted the tools you have a new option within the cropmanagement menu by pressing right click / square on a crop you may entrustthis crop to the mammet.

This costs five Seafarer's Cowries each day per seed(100 total a day) to automate themammet sowing seeds, watering plants and collecting up to 50 yield percrop. This will stop if you run out of cowries or hit the 50yield per crop limit. This also unlocks a 'collect all' button allowingeasy collection of goods.

Early-mid game this is not recommended because you will need the Seafarer's Cowries asmajor requirements ask for them but it can be handy once island upgrades havebeen completed so that you do not miss watering or collection.

Island Sanctuary Seeds

Only 4 of the available seeds are actually obtainable via gathering. Theother 16 are exclusively bought with Seafarer's Cowries byspeaking to your gardening mammet once you reach rank 11, 14 and 18.

Each seed only costs two Seafarer's Cowries so it is not a major investment.

The 4 seeds from gathering are:

  • Island Cabbage Seeds (17.4,20)
  • Island Pumpkin Seeds (18.5,26)
  • Island Parsnip Seeds (13,15), requires rank 5 shovel
  • Island Popoto Set (13,12), requires rank 5 shovel

The 16 seeds from the shop are:

  • Isleberry Seeds
  • Island Onion Set
  • Island Tomato Seeds
  • Island Wheat Seeds
  • Island Corn Seeds
  • Island Radish Seeds
  • Island Paprika Seeds. Requires Rank 11 to purchase.
  • Island Leek Seeds. Requires rank 11 to purchase.
  • Island Runner Beans Seeds. Requires rank 14 to purchase.
  • Island Beet Seeds. Requires rank 14 to purchase.
  • Island Eggplant Seeds. Requires rank 14 to purchase.
  • Island Zucchini Seeds. Requires rank 14 to purchase.
  • Island Watermelon Seeds. Requires rank 18 to purchase.
  • Island Sweet Potato Seeds. Requires rank 18 to purchase.
  • Island Broccoli Seeds. Requires rank 18 to purchase.
  • Island Buffalo Seeds. Requires rank 18 to purchase.

The shop seeds are only available once you hit rank 3 farm andspeak to the mammet by your field as well as hitting the respective rankfor later seeds.

The Best Crops For Animal Feed and Crafting

Once you reach the final upgrade you will want to start being consciousof which seeds you use in your garden to get the most benefit. There are 20beds total.

As of patch 6.5 there are now also 20 seeds meaning youwant to simply plant one of each. If you find you are running low on aspecific item while you have an excess of another due tosome crops being more popular, you can always change them.

Most Used CropsLeast Used Crops
WheatBroccoli
TomatoBeet
OnionWatermelon

Always have a stockpile of 80 crops before consideringexporting. This ensures you never run out in a single week fromworkshop recommendations.

Now that there are exactly 20 seeds and 20 plots, there is no "optimal" layoutbecause you need every crop to some extent. Feel free to refer to the listabove of the most commonly used and least commonly used crops.
